(Erlanger, Ky.) – American Airlines has announced new non-stop service from Cincinnati/Northern Kentucky International Airport (CVG).

The new flight to Raleigh-Durham International Airport (RDU) will operate daily beginning January 10, 2023.

“American Airlines is excited to connect Cincinnati/Northern Kentucky International Airport and Raleigh-Durham with new daily nonstop service this January,” said Philippe Puech, American Airlines Director of Short-Haul Network Planning. “We expect this route will appeal to both business and leisure customers alike, offering a time-saving option between the two regions.”

Direct service to Raleigh will be American’s 12th destination served from CVG.
